At the entrance of the Prince's Mansion.

Uncle Tong, the steward of Qinghui Courtyard, paced back and forth at the gate, anxiously looking towards the entrance. Finally, upon seeing Xie Zhuo's figure, he quickly put on a smile and went to greet him: "Your Highness, you're back. The Princess is waiting for you."

Xie Zhuo looked down and stared at him for a while.

Uncle Tong stood respectfully to the side, head bowed, not daring to look him in the eye. Sweat beaded on his forehead was visible to the naked eye. After experiencing the battlefield, the young master's aura had become even more imposing. Just one glance from him was enough to send chills down one's spine.

Xie Zhuo didn't want to make things difficult for him, so he withdrew his gaze and walked towards Yuzhuxuan.

Along the way, the servants all wanted to congratulate Xie Zhuo on his return, but when they saw his icy expression, none of them dared to utter a word.

Inside the Yuzhu Pavilion, Zuo Murui was elegantly sipping her tea. When she saw Xie Zhuo arrive, she put down her teacup and pretended not to know anything, asking, "Huaiyan, why do you look so pale? Are you feeling unwell?"

"I am fine, thank you for your concern, Mother. What brings you here, Mother?"

“The general election is in August, and your wedding with the Yu family girl is scheduled for the end of October.” After Zuo Murui finished speaking, she looked at Xie Zhuo, waiting for his reply.

Xie Zhuo paused, turned around to look at Zuo Murui, and when he heard her say that everything had been arranged, his face... was as dark as could be.

"She doesn't want me anymore, are you satisfied now?" Xie Zhuo's lips curled into a mocking smile.

The answers were completely irrelevant, but both of them knew what they meant.

Xie Zhuo calmly withdrew his gaze. He truly loved Fu Zhi Qiao. Perhaps his initial statement to Zuo Murui that he would marry no one but Fu Zhi Qiao was partly out of spite, but now he genuinely wanted to marry her.

His early education fostered his independent character; he has his own thoughts and is not someone who listens to his mother in everything.

Therefore, when he told Zuo Murui that he already had someone he liked, Zuo Murui's opposition disappointed him. The person he had chosen not only did not receive his mother's approval, but was also suppressed. This aroused Xie Zhuo's rebellious heart, and he said that he would not marry anyone but Fu Zhi Qiao.

Zuo Murui felt the same way.

The son she had carried for ten months was now turning against her for an outside woman, disregarding the reputation of the entire royal family? She couldn't accept it, so she simply used the reputation of the royal family and filial piety to pressure him into accepting the marriage.

The mother and son were now on opposite sides, each with the same thought in their minds: the more you oppose me, the more I will do it, because I want to prove that I am right!

Xie Zhuo had just returned from Fu Zhi Qiao's place, and he was in a low mood. Fu Zhi Qiao's decision to leave him had really frustrated him, and he didn't want to argue with Zuo Murui anymore.

Faced with Xie Zhuo's self-deprecation, Zuo Murui was speechless, her face showing an unnatural, awkward smile, and her voice unconsciously dropping several octaves: "This is an auspicious day jointly decided by our two families. You can't let outsiders think that our royal family is ungrateful, can you?"

"Whatever Mother says goes!" Xie Zhuo said, leaving without looking back.

A gust of wind swept by, and Xie Zhuo was no longer in the room.

Zuo Murui let out a heavy sigh. In any case, Xie Zhuo's acceptance of the marriage arrangement made her feel a little more at ease.

After two days of feeling down, Fu Zhiqiao cheered herself up again.

It would be a lie to say that Xie Zhuo's engagement had no impact on her. Having lived two lives, this was the first time she had experienced being looked down upon because of her humble origins. Fu Zhi Qiao smiled bitterly, realizing what it felt like to be looked down upon for one's background.

Ha! Since we can't change our origins, let's try to change our future.

She needs to be rich or powerful, she needs to have at least one of those qualities!

Fu Zhiqiao cleared her mind of all distractions and sat down at her desk to write about the preparations needed for the opening of Fuyun Pavilion. Yinxing came in with a lamp and said, "Miss, it's late. Take care of your eyes."

"You don't need to keep watch anymore, go back and rest." After sending Yinxing away, Fu Zhiqiao continued to write the plan at the table. An hour later, she rubbed her sore neck.

For her, relationships were merely icing on the cake; her career was the foundation of her existence in this world.

The news of Xie Zhuo's engagement was like a bucket of cold water being poured on him, and Fu Zhi Qiao suddenly sobered up.

She stopped paying attention to Xie Zhuo's marriage and instead devoted all her energy to her career. Her next plan was to open Fuyun Pavilion. Unlike Taibai Tower, which needed a lot of customers, Fuyun Pavilion needed to be located in a place with convenient transportation but not noisy, so that the bustling traffic would not affect the atmosphere of the store.

During the time she was preparing for the new store, Fu Zhiqiao received a letter from Zhou Miaosi.

Zhou Miaosi said that her wedding date is set for late March, and she has already returned to Qingzhou to prepare for the wedding. She felt sorry that she could not attend the opening of Fuyun Pavilion, but she had already told Qin Xiyu about the opening of Fuyun Pavilion and asked Qin Xiyu to attend in her place.

There are countless shops of all sizes in the capital. As an outsider with no connections, she needs some background to get a share of the pie. Now that she has fallen out with Xie Zhuo, she has completely lost her backer.

We must find another way out.

Fu Zhi Qiao had been preparing for the opening of Fu Yun Pavilion for a long time, and now it was just a matter of accelerating the process.

Studying recipes, training maids... Fu Zhi Qiao was busy all day long, and she was still writing at her desk at night. Yu Rou Lan looked at her with heartache and brought her a bowl of nourishing soup. "What time is it? Why aren't you asleep yet? Go to sleep. You can do any work tomorrow."

Fu Zhiqiao didn't want to go to sleep yet, so she opened her eyes wide and looked at Yu Roulan: "Mother, my business plan is almost finished."

Yu Roulan watched her finish the tonic soup, then forcibly took away her pen: "There's no rush to open the shop in a day or two. Look how thin you've become! The shop opening is not as important as your health. Listen to your mother and go to bed early!"

Fu Zhiqiao couldn't persuade him otherwise, so she put down her pen and went to sleep.

With the successful model already established in Qingzhou, all that's needed in the capital is to simply copy it.

When Taibai Tower opened, she quietly unveiled the red cloth and did not appear in front of everyone as the owner. This time, when Fuyun Pavilion opens, she will appear in front of everyone as Fu Zhiqiao.

The opening ceremony of Fuyun Pavilion was not as grand as that of Taibai Tower. Two large flower baskets were placed at the entrance, and the new plaque had been hung up. As the red silk was pulled back, Fuyun Pavilion officially opened for business.

Fuyun Pavilion has two floors. The upper floor is not open to the public yet, but the space on the first floor is sufficient.

Upon entering, you'll see an archway. To the left is the shopkeeper's counter, and further in are neatly arranged tables and chairs. Each table and chair is separated into a small, private room by a screen or curtain, ensuring the privacy of the guests.

Fu Zhi Qiao spared no expense in the renovation, making the entire Fu Yun Pavilion spacious and grand.

On the first day of opening, she didn't do much promotion, so the first customers were only Qin Xiyu and her two girlfriends.

Qin Xiyu said, "Sister Fu, I've heard Sister Miaosi talk about Fuyun Pavilion before, and today I'm finally able to experience it for myself." As she spoke, she gestured to the maid behind her to bring up the congratulatory gift.

Qin Xiyu was very enthusiastic, but her two friends had a rather subtle attitude. They couldn't understand why Qin Xiyu would call a merchant's daughter a sister. Wasn't that just lowering her own status?

However, since they were already there, out of respect for Qin Xiyu, the two of them smiled and nodded to Fu Zhiqiao.

Fu Zhi Qiao personally greeted them. As everyone took their seats, a waiter came in from the door: "Miss, there is a man outside who says he has been sent to wish you a prosperous opening and has brought a gift."

"What?" Fu Zhi Qiao asked, somewhat puzzled.

The visitor was Sheng An. He addressed Fu Zhi Qiao, saying, "I am here on the orders of the young master to congratulate Miss Fu on the grand opening of her business!" He then gestured to two servants to open the box, which contained a bonsai ornament made of red coral. It was about the height of an adult's arm, with coral branches arranged in a neat and lifelike manner. Its lustrous sheen was as bright as flames, symbolizing a thriving business.

The box also contained a congratulatory message: "Guests come like clouds, and progress is boundless."

Judging from the handwriting, it should have been written by Xie Zhuo.

Sheng An was afraid that she wouldn't accept it, so he left immediately after delivering the items. Fu Zhi Qiao had no choice but to have someone put the box away, as she had guests to entertain and no time to think about what to do with it.

Back in the cubicle.

Qin Xiyu ordered a bowl of sweet fermented rice wine, which Zhou Miaosi highly recommended, so she naturally wanted to try it. Her two friends ordered fritillaria and snow pear soup and almond milk stewed bird's nest.

"What is almond milk? I've heard of cow's milk and goat's milk, but I've never heard of almond milk before." Although Qin Xiyu was interested in sweet rice wine, almond milk also piqued her interest.

"Almond milk is naturally made from almonds."

Almond milk is nothing new, but it's quite a novel way to enjoy it in Dawei.

Soak the almonds for three hours beforehand, peel off the outer skin, and grind them in a stone mill. Finally, filter out the residue from the ground almond paste. The resulting almond milk is as smooth as jade and has a unique aroma.

The process of making the food was a secret recipe, and Fu Zhi Qiao only touched on it briefly. Qin Xi Yu understood what she meant and did not ask any further questions.

Fu Zhiqiao explained, "Almond milk has the effects of replenishing qi and promoting body fluids, moisturizing the lungs and relieving coughs, and can make the skin whiter, more rosy and radiant." In addition, almonds are also rich in protein and vitamins, and have many benefits such as improving skin and immune system health. However, they wouldn't understand these terms anyway; they just needed to know that almond milk is a good thing for beauty and skin care.

Upon hearing her introduction, Qin Xiyu couldn't sit still any longer: "Give me a cup too!"

Another lady who had ordered fritillaria and snow pear soup exclaimed, "I want some too!"

Bird's nest stewed with almond milk has a delicate and smooth texture, with a sweet taste and a hint of nutty aroma, making for a very subtle flavor.

"This is the first time I've ever eaten like this," Qin Xiyu said, still wanting more after finishing her meal.

Having enjoyed delicious food that also had beauty and skin-nourishing effects, Qin Xiyu and the two noble ladies were very satisfied with their trip to Fuyun Pavilion.

Initially, they came for Fu Zhi Qiao's beauty-enhancing skills. After arriving, they discovered that Fu Yun Ge had a wide variety of beauty-enhancing porridges that tasted delicious. In addition to providing beauty-enhancing soups and porridges, they also offered snacks and tea. After eating and drinking well, there were even people who would help them with their makeup and teach them makeup techniques. For them, there was no place more suitable for passing the time.

With Zhou Miaosi and Qin Xiyu as two living examples, Fu Zhiqiao's ability to make people beautiful has already accumulated some reputation, and she is already famous in Qin Xiyu's circle of noble ladies.

The ladies and young women of wealthy and powerful families all possess a few beauty and skincare recipes. The reason they are willing to spend money at Fuyun Pavilion is simply to try something new.

In our free time, wouldn't it be wonderful to come here with my girlfriends to enjoy some nourishing porridge and learn some makeup skills?

Of course, Fu Zhiqiao did not expect to make much money from Fuyun Pavilion. Fuyun Pavilion was a place where she established connections with noble ladies and had an important strategic position.

She earned a good reputation, not just traffic.
